OtakuPro™ V2.0 Framework

The OtakuPro™ V2 framework is 100% independent and doesn’t use any plugins. All features and functionality are all built from scratch, thus, freeing it from unnecessary code “bloat” (this can make your site slow). This also means that the framework is optimized as possible making the site more responsive and fast! And best of all (like the previous version), the framework was designed with Otaku bloggers, figure photographers, and figure/toy collectors in mind!
